Question

Henry's law relates

a.

the partial pressure of oxygen and the saturation concentration of oxygen in the liquid

b.

the oxygen transfer rate and the bubble size

c.

the oxygen transfer rate and the temperature

d.

the oxygen transfer rate to the partial pressure of oxygen in the liquid

Answer: (a).the partial pressure of oxygen and the saturation concentration of oxygen in the liquid
